Annual report on vertebrate biology at Macquarie Island, 1990
This is a scanned copy of the annual report on vertebrate biology at Macquarie Island, 1990, by Rupert Woods. The scanned report contains information on: Elephant seal census Elephant seal tagging program (1984-1985, 1987-1991) Freeze branding Weaner weights Anaesthetics Gastric lavage Opthalmology problems Penguin crush (mass deaths of King Penguins) PTTs and TDTRs Toxoplasmosis Morbilivirus DNA samples (elephant seals and fur seals) Anaesthesia and surgery of birds Details of a neo-natal longfinned pilot whale washed ashore Fur seals (census, euthanasia, injuries, net entanglements) Letters Abandoned elephant seal pup Drift cards Killer whale attack

Vertebrate ecologists report from Davis Station, 1983 - Rhys Puddicombe
공공데이터포털
This is a scanned copy of the vertebrate ecologists report from Davis Station in 1983, written by Rhys Puddicombe. Taken from the report: This annual report covers the period 9/11/82 to 10/12/83. As such it is an incomplete record, as some projects are ongoing until mid-January 1984, whilst others will be begun and completed between early December and mid-January. Where this is the case only a brief outline will be presented to illustrate the aims of these projects. This report will generally deal only with practical work and raw results as the majority of analyses will not be completed until early 1984. The two major projects for the year have been seal tagging/resighting, and penguin vomit analysis. Several additional projects are complementary to this work, but for clarity's sake will be covered separately. Finally, several minor projects have involved either observations or data and material collections for analysis by people in Australia. Topics covered by this report: Lakes Fishing Fat collection Briefing/equipping members of Dick Smith Explorer Elephant Seals - Davis Beach census - Day trips - Branding - Collection of teeth and toenails - Seal census on voyage through pack ice Weddell Seals - Faeces collection for Ken Green - Seal recording - Seal tagging/resighting - Aerial weddell surveys/census Seabird census from Australia to Mawson Ice Edge Giant Petrel banding Vomiting of Southern Fulmars and Cape Petrels and bolus collection of Skuas and Giant Petrels Emperor Penguin vomiting Adelie penguins - Blood collections - Dead adelie collection - Egg collection - Penguin banding - Counts of breeding reference groups - Adelie vomiting
Seabird, plankton, seal and cetacean observations, IWC IDCR cruise 1984/85
공공데이터포털
These notes present a summary of observations on seabirds, seals and plankton conducted from the vessel Kyo Maru No 27 during the seventh International Decade of Cetacean Research Southern Hemisphere Minke Whale Assessment cruise. The cruise was conducted under the auspices of the International Whaling Commission (IWC) to whom Paul Ensor was contracted as a consultant. The information presented here are personal observations only; recorded outside normal research hours or in such a manner that his participation in the cetacean research was not compromised.
